The Visual Language of Minimalist Casino Interfaces

Where older platforms once relied on bright neon colors and loud visual elements to capture attention, contemporary online casinos increasingly adopt a minimalist aesthetic with a refined color palette. This subtle approach allows for crucial elements—like game thumbnails, balance displays, and bonus indicators—to stand out purposefully without overwhelming the senses. Dark mode themes, soft gradients, and elegant typography work in harmony to create a mood that is both inviting and polished, mimicking the understated luxury of a high-end physical casino.

Such visual restraint doesn’t diminish the thrill; rather, it enhances focus. Crafting Mood Through Layout and Navigation

The way information is organized on screen—its hierarchy and flow—plays a crucial role in shaping the player’s emotional engagement. Intuitively segmented menus and categorized game libraries reduce the cognitive load drastically, allowing users to wander through different themes and gameplay types effortlessly. The joy of discovery in online casinos today is closely tied to this sense of spatial clarity, where every tap or click feels purposeful but not rushed.

Modern platforms frequently deploy card-based layouts or modular grids that adjust gracefully to the device being used, maintaining coherence from desktop to smartphone. This responsive design accommodates spontaneous moments of entertainment, whether during a commute or a quiet evening at home, supporting the mood with smooth transitions and instantaneous feedback for each interaction.

Immersive Atmosphere Through Sound and Animation

Visual polish is often complemented by carefully selected soundscapes that enrich the online casino environment without overpowering the senses. Ambient background music is typically low and unobtrusive, designed to maintain concentration while subtly elevating mood. Analogous to a lounge’s soft hum, these audio elements enhance immersion without distracting.

Animations tend to serve a dual purpose: signaling results or changes and adding a touch of delight. Instead of overwhelming bursts of lights and noise, contemporary designs favor fluid, elegant effects—like gentle glows on win notifications or smooth expansions of game previews—that sustain the sleek overall tone. This restrained use of movement helps sustain the atmosphere, making moments of interaction feel smooth and rewarding rather than frenetic.

The Role of Color Psychology and Typography in Player Comfort

Behind the scenes of obvious aesthetics, online casinos thoughtfully tailor color schemes and fonts to elicit specific emotional responses that align with player comfort and engagement. Blues and greens, often associated with calm and trust, dominate many interfaces, paired with warm accents to highlight calls to action or progressive jackpots.

Typography, often an undervalued aspect of design, plays a balancing act between readability and character. Sans-serif fonts with generous spacing support quick scanning and reduce eye strain, critical for longer browsing sessions among innumerable game titles. The consistency of typographic choices helps frame the entire casino space as a cohesive entity, guiding users smoothly from section to section.
